NIK-V - News Release March 28, '14
Greencastle Resources Ltd. has acquired one million units of Nikos Explorations Ltd. at a price of 10 cents per unit, with each unit consisting of one share of Nikos and one warrant entitling the holder thereof to purchase one additional share at a price of 15 cents for a period of 24 months.
Anthony Roodenburg, chief executive officer, explained the investment rationale: "We have been following the progress at Probe Mines' Borden Lake gold discovery for many months. This investment in Nikos is a practical way for Greencastle to become involved in the area with an experienced management team, an excellent land position and a very reasonable capital structure. We think news for this area is likely to pick up significantly."
Nikos president Dr. Roger Moss commented, "We are very pleased with the vote of confidence in Nikos on the part of Greencastle and the recognition of the strategic location of our land package to the southeast of Probe Mines' Borden Lake gold discovery."
There are currently approximately 12,065,074 common shares of Nikos issued and outstanding. Greencastle has ownership and/or control and direction over, an aggregate of one million common shares of Nikos on an undiluted basis, representing 8.29 per cent of the issued and outstanding common shares of Nikos. Greencastle owns and/or exercises control or direction over warrants entitling the purchase of an aggregate one million common shares of Nikos. Assuming the exercises of convertible securities Greencastle would own and/or exercise control or direction over, an aggregate total of two million common shares or approximately 15.31 per cent of the issued and outstanding common shares of Nikos on a fully diluted basis.
Greencastle acquired the securities for investment purposes and it may make additional investment in or dispositions of securities of Nikos, depending on price, availability and general market conditions.
A copy of the early warning report filed under applicable Canadian provincial securities legislation in connection with Greencastle's shareholdings in Nikos may be found at SEDAR under Nikos's profile.
